What this patent covers

An embodied AI robot emits, at a configured tick rate (default 10 Hz), a typed mode-attestation record asserting its current autonomy mode drawn from an enumerated taxonomy spanning FULLY-AUTONOMOUS, SUPERVISED-AUTONOMOUS, TELEOPERATED, HUMAN-CONTROLLED, SHARED-CONTROL, SAFE-STOP, and KILL-SWITCH-ENGAGED. Each record carries the controlling principal at the present tick, a reason code, the time-since-last-mode-change, the active autonomous-policy-bundle content hash, the robot's hardware identity, and a previous-tick hash pointer. Signed under an operator-controlled hardware key (not a vendor key), so an insurer or regulator can construct, given any wall-clock instant, a verifiable timeline of who was in control.
